WebProcess half-pints for 100 minutes. Weighted gauge — 10 pounds pressure. Dial gauge — 11 pounds of pressure. Adjust pressure for elevations over 1,000 ft. After processing, remove the canner from the heat and let the pressure return to zero. Remove the weight or slowly open the petcock.
